The Indian Caste System traditionally comprises four main levels: Brahmins (priests and scholars) make up about 5-10% of the population, Kshatriyas (warriors and rulers) around 10-15%, Vaishyas (merchants and landowners) approximately 10-15%, and Shudras (laborers and service providers) about 50-60%. Additionally, there are many marginalized groups, often referred to as Dalits or "Untouchables," who represent around 15-20% of the population. These percentages can vary significantly based on region and social dynamics.
